For large UDF filesystems with 512-byte blocks the number of necessary bitmap blocks is larger than 2^16 so s_nr_groups in udf_bitmap overflows (the number will overflow for filesystems larger than 128 GB with 512-byte blocks). That results in ENOSPC errors despite the filesystem has plenty of free space. Fix the problem by changing s_nr_groups' type to 'int'. That is enough even for filesystems 2^32 blocks (UDF maximum) and 512-byte blocksize.
